Summary/Abstract: Interest in children’s good growth and development is a natural and normal phenomenon, that has always accompanied the human being’s evolution, yet pretty late analysed and materialized in research works and studies. Of course, the large sphere of children’s education and raising, generates a great many of sectors and specific segments, scientific, social or analytical, that deal with the process from all points of view. The rural area was subjected to numerous changes in time, which influenced the life quality of those who identified themselves with the respective world. The child’s evolution within this world should be studied while taking into account the new phenomena, hard to analyse, that present day society has to face. Be it that one refers to the poor living standard, to economic and social problems, or to serious educational confrontations, the rural world provides an analytically ample subject matter, while work, is a concrete reality in children’s educational process, no matter whether it is a voluntary assumption or a number of elements that makes it a continuous necessity. This study analyses how rural life influences the child’s life, while observing in what way household work plays an important role in the lives of rural children.
